Transaction

26f45b540db28f912f32b6413c508988e35ea88593cc99b49f59bd151c7eaa81

Summary

In Block496415
TimeSat, 23 Dec 2023 16:59:30 UTC
Total Input900.30233739 Nebula
Total Output934.30233739 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
469808 Confirmations934.30233739 Nebula
Raw Transaction